Life time fan of the wizardofodds, life time casino employee, and a new member here today – not sure if someone can help me with a question. A casino I sometimes play at recently offered a unique promotion where a jackpot total was won if both you and the dealer got a blackjack on the same hand. However the dealer’s cards had to be suited. Can anyone calculate the odds for that? I would not know where to start!
(The promo ran for 2 weeks and the jackpot was not won)

Suited b Dealer BJ
1024/86320
Player BJ after removing an Ace and 10
3937/85491
Both
4031488/7379583120
reduced to
251968/461223945
0.0005463029462 or 1 in about 1830.486193

I got (32*32)/416C2 * (31*127)/414C2 = 1/1830.5
might be a typo/ fat digiit.

I'm surprised it wasn't hit. I'll use 1 in 1839 for my calcs. One player has a 50% chance of hitting this in 1275 hands. Surely many more hands than that were played in 2 weeks. Even at one table a few players could play this many in a day.

I'm the one that fat fingered. Had 415 instead of 414. Fixed earlier post.
And if they both had to be:
Suited: (1008640/7308369120) or 1 in about 7245.765704
Same suited: (222208/7308369120) or 1 in about 32889.76599
Suited exact(both hands exactly the same): (50176/7308369120) or 1 in about 145654.6779
